An application to iterative analysis for seismic tomography using blasting at tunnel face and stand alone vibration monitoring device (Atom)


Abstract
A seismic refraction survey for investigation of tunnel formation is improved by iterative seismic tomography measurement using blasting at the tunnel face as the seismic source and 24 passive seismographs (Atom) installed on the ground surface as the receivers. As the longest period, 9 days continuous waveform can be obtained by no-man operation using external battery. The waveform records keep high S/N in the most case. Reconstructed velocity section obtained using iterative measurement shows higher resolution than original velocity section obtained by seismic refraction especially in the deep formation.
